pip installieren: Schritt-für-Schritt-Anleitung für Python-Paketverwaltung
Wenn ich mit Python arbeite, will ich keine Zeit mit Setup-Fehlern verschwenden. Hier zeige ich dir, wie ich pip sauber installiere, prüfe und direkt nutze, damit deine Python-Paketverwaltung schnell läuft.
pip installieren: Schritt-für-Schritt-Anleitung für Python-Paketverwaltung
Wenn ich in Python arbeite, will ich ein Ding sofort funktionieren sehen: Pakete installieren. Genau dafür brauche ich pip. Ohne pip wird die Python-Paketverwaltung unnötig nervig. Mit pip ist sie einfach, schnell und standardisiert.
In diesem Artikel zeige ich dir, wie ich pip installieren Schritt für Schritt Anleitung für Python Paketverwaltung praktisch angehe. Ohne Umwege. Ohne Fachchinesisch. Nur das, was wirklich zählt.
Was ist pip und warum ich es brauche
pip ist der Paketmanager für Python. Damit installiere ich Bibliotheken wie requests, pandas oder flask. Statt Code selbst neu zu schreiben, hole ich mir fertige Tools aus dem Python-Ökosystem.
Warum ich pip nutze:
- schneller Start mit fertigen Bibliotheken
- einfache Installation per Befehl
- saubere Verwaltung von Abhängigkeiten
- großes Ökosystem mit fast allem, was ich brauche
Die offizielle Dokumentation findest du hier: pip Documentation.
pip installieren Schritt für Schritt Anleitung für Python Paketverwaltung
Die gute Nachricht: In vielen Python-Versionen ist pip schon dabei. Ich prüfe also zuerst, ob es bereits installiert ist. Wenn nicht, installiere ich es sauber nach.
1. Prüfen, ob pip schon installiert ist
Ich öffne das Terminal oder die Eingabeaufforderung und tippe:
python --version
pip --version
Falls pip nicht gefunden wird, probiere ich oft auch:
python3 --version
pip3 --version
Wenn eine Versionsnummer erscheint, ist pip bereits da. Dann muss ich nichts mehr installieren.
2. Python korrekt installieren
Wenn pip fehlt, liegt das Problem oft nicht bei pip selbst, sondern bei Python. Deshalb installiere ich zuerst Python von der offiziellen Seite:
Wichtig bei der Installation auf Windows:
- „Add Python to PATH“ aktivieren
- sonst findet das System später weder Python noch pip
Ich wiederhole das, weil es einer der häufigsten Fehler ist: Ohne PATH kein einfacher Zugriff im Terminal.
3. pip mit ensurepip nachinstallieren
Wenn Python schon installiert ist, kann ich pip oft direkt über das integrierte Modul nachziehen:
python -m ensurepip --upgrade
Oder auf manchen Systemen:
python3 -m ensurepip --upgrade
Danach prüfe ich wieder die Version:
pip --version
Wenn das klappt, bin ich fertig.
4. pip auf dem neuesten Stand halten
Ich installiere nicht nur, ich halte das Tool auch aktuell. Das spart mir später Ärger mit Paketen und Kompatibilität.
python -m pip install --upgrade pip
Wenn ich mehrere Python-Versionen nutze, nehme ich lieber bewusst die passende Version. So vermeide ich Chaos.
pip installieren Schritt für Schritt Anleitung für Python Paketverwaltung auf Windows
Auf Windows läuft die Sache meist einfach, wenn Python sauber installiert ist. Wenn pip nicht erkannt wird, ist der Grund fast immer einer von diesen:
- Python wurde ohne PATH installiert
- mehrere Python-Versionen stören sich gegenseitig
- das Terminal wurde nach der Installation nicht neu geöffnet
Mein klarer Ablauf:
- Python von python.org installieren
- Add Python to PATH anhaken
- Terminal neu öffnen
python --versionundpip --versiontesten- falls nötig:
python -m ensurepip --upgrade
Wenn ich ein Paket installiere, nutze ich am liebsten:
python -m pip install requests
Warum? Weil ich damit sicherstelle, dass pip zur richtigen Python-Installation gehört. Das ist der saubere Weg.
pip installieren Schritt für Schritt Anleitung für Python Paketverwaltung auf macOS und Linux
Auf macOS und Linux ist Python oft schon vorinstalliert. Das heißt aber nicht automatisch, dass pip sauber eingerichtet ist. Ich prüfe daher immer zuerst die Versionen.
python3 --version
pip3 --version
Wenn pip fehlt, kann ich es meist so nachziehen:
python3 -m ensurepip --upgrade
Falls das nicht reicht, nutze ich je nach System den Paketmanager des Betriebssystems. Beispiele:
- Ubuntu/Debian:
sudo apt install python3-pip - Fedora:
sudo dnf install python3-pip - macOS mit Homebrew: Python über
brew install pythoninstallieren
Die Homebrew-Dokumentation findest du hier: Homebrew.
Mein Tipp: Ich verwende möglichst eine klare Python-Umgebung pro Projekt. Das hält meine Arbeit sauber.
Pakete mit pip installieren
Sobald pip läuft, kann ich Pakete installieren. Das geht so:
python -m pip install paketname
Beispiel:
python -m pip install flask
Weitere nützliche Befehle:
python -m pip list— installierte Pakete anzeigenpython -m pip show flask— Details zu einem Paket anzeigenpython -m pip uninstall flask— Paket entfernenpython -m pip install --upgrade flask— Paket aktualisieren
Typische Probleme und wie ich sie löse
Wenn pip nicht läuft, gehe ich nicht in Panik. Ich arbeite die Ursachen ab. Meist ist es eine von diesen:
- pip nicht gefunden → Terminal neu öffnen, PATH prüfen
- falsche Python-Version →
pythonvs.python3testen - mehrere Installationen → mit
python -m piparbeiten - Rechteproblem → in einer virtuellen Umgebung arbeiten statt global installieren
Komplexere Fälle löse ich so:
- Virtuelle Umgebung nutzen:
python -m venv .venv - Umgebung aktivieren: Windows:
.venv\Scripts\activate, macOS/Linux:source .venv/bin/activate - Dann Pakete installieren:
python -m pip install paketname
Das ist für mich der beste Weg, weil ich so Projekte sauber voneinander trenne.
Mein kurzer Standard-Workflow
Wenn ich schnell und ohne Fehler arbeiten will, nutze ich diesen Ablauf:
- Python installieren
- prüfen, ob pip da ist
- pip bei Bedarf mit
ensurepipnachinstallieren - pip updaten
- virtuelle Umgebung anlegen
- Pakete mit
python -m pip install ...installieren
So vermeide ich die typischen Anfängerfehler und arbeite wie ein Profi.
Fazit zu pip installieren Schritt für Schritt Anleitung für Python Paketverwaltung
pip installieren Schritt für Schritt Anleitung für Python Paketverwaltung ist kein kompliziertes Thema, wenn ich strukturiert vorgehe. Erst Python prüfen, dann pip verifizieren, bei Bedarf nachinstallieren, danach sauber mit virtuellen Umgebungen arbeiten. Genau so halte ich mein Python-Setup schnell, stabil und wartbar.
Wenn du Python ernsthaft nutzen willst, brauchst du diesen Ablauf. pip ist das Fundament für saubere Python-Paketverwaltung.
Weitere Beiträge
Schritt-für-Schritt-Anleitung: Tasmota Lesekopf Einrichten für Deine Smart Home Anwendungen
vor 1 Jahr
Crontab: Planer für automatisierte Aufgaben in Linux
vor 2 Jahren
Effiziente Energieverwaltung mit Home Assistant und Growatt: So optimieren Sie Ihr Zuhause
vor 4 Monaten